Infographic: The Psychology of Color at Home

Color plays a huge role in any home. It can make a room feel warm and inviting or cold and stale depending the shade. While each homeowners personal tastes will effect the color scheme of any home, there are some psychological influences that should cause us to think about that next room painting project.

Did you know blue is the best color for a study? Why? Because psychologically it’s the color that makes us the most productive. The infographic below from Painters of Louisville is really interesting. It breaks down the best colors for your state of mind in each room at home, but also gives you some background into how each color makes our minds react.
